Speech intelligibility is a key influencing factor of user experience, particularly in emergency and satellite communication scenarios.
The subsequent research steps for this report are as follows: conduct a gap analysis between existing ITU-T subjective test standards and typical NTN scenarios, study intelligibility test methodologies for different languages, and propose phrase or sentence level subjective assessment methods.
The expected outcome is an identification possible gaps, improvements or extensions to existing Recommendations, potentially leading to new Recommendation(s).
